I'm shocked sometimes at how expensive other stores are. I had to run into a Hannafords in Burlington for half and half. I buy a quart at MB for $2.89. A pint at Hannafords was $2.99. Their quarts were over $5. The aisles at MB seem smaller since MB is always restocking the shelves.
